Get a Free Vending Machine Quote!

Random Listing

37a Robin Hood La

Chatham, Kent

34 Jubilee Drive

Loughborough, Leicestershire

Brunswick Road

Penrith, Cumbria

11 Vector Park Forest Road

Feltham, Surrey

Branch: Brentwood

Brentwood, West Midlands

Vending Machines Businesses in Durham

Below is a list of vending machines located in Durham, UK, serving cities such as Newton Aycliffe, Stockton On Tees, Durham, and more. Click on a city name for full listings